AI Summary
-
Establishes a new restricted disabled relative license allowing persons age 15 and older to drive for relatives with disabilities who cannot drive or lack a driver's license.
-
Exempts applicants from standard licensing requirements including six-month instruction permit and 12-month provisional license provisions.
-
Restricts license use to transporting the relative for daily living needs including work, appointments, shopping, and errands.
-
Limits operation to between 5 a.m. and midnight and within a 40-mile radius of the relative's residence.
-
Requires applicants to submit a written verified statement from the relative explaining the applicant's qualification, with the law effective July 1, 2024.
